    In Arizona can you lose your home because of a small claims judgement
    I have 2 of C.C. Companies going after me in small claims court if they get a judgement can they take my home, I'm on SSI and fully disabled, also I live in Arizona.

    There is a $150,000 homestead exemption in Arizona.
